Wearing a wig all the time can potentially cause issues such as scalp irritation, hair thinning, or breakage if not managed properly. To prevent these problems, ensure your scalp gets regular breaks by removing the wig periodically. Choose wigs that are breathable and not too tight. Maintain good scalp hygiene and moisturize your natural hair regularly. Consulting with a dermatologist or trichologist can also provide personalized advice.

  1. Can wearing a wig cause hair loss? Yes, wearing a wig too often without proper care can lead to hair thinning and scalp irritation.
  2. How often should I take a break from wearing a wig? It's recommended to give your scalp a break by removing the wig regularly, ideally every day for a few hours.
  3. What type of wig is best for scalp health? Breathable wigs that fit loosely and allow airflow to your scalp are usually better for maintaining scalp health.
  4. How can I keep my scalp healthy while wearing a wig? Maintaining good scalp hygiene, moisturizing your natural hair, and consulting a dermatologist can promote a healthy scalp.
